A261294 a(n) = A065650(A065650(n)). 4
0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 10, 11, 21, 25, 29, 12, 37, 41, 45, 49, 13, 15, 51, 65, 69, 14, 52, 81, 85, 89, 16, 17, 32, 91, 109, 18, 56, 92, 125, 129, 20, 19, 59, 35, 131, 22, 58, 96, 132, 169, 24, 23, 61, 72, 38, 171, 62, 100, 136, 172, 28, 27, 63, 103 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
0,3
COMMENTS
Permutation of the nonnegatve integers with inverse A261293;
a(A065649(n)) = A065649(a(n)) = A065650(n).
